    I recently read about a dessert at Mama Melrose's - On Top Of Spaghetti - "spaghetti and meatball cupcake" - that is on the kids menu. We will have quick service this trip so we will not be eating at Mama Melrose's. Can we order this dessert to

    Hi, Marion!

    Oh my, does that dessert look fabulous!

    You can certainly order this dessert from Mama Melrose's. While it will not affect your Quick Service dining plan, you can definitely purchase it outright.

    Make sure to give the Mama Melrose's folks a bit of time; the main number for Disney Dining is (407) WDW-DINE. That might be the best place to start.

    You might be advised to have your Resort concierge make the call for you 48 hours in advance, or you can give the pastry chefs a call at (407) 827-2253.

    Enjoy that sweet treat!
